A spread sheet-based scheduling system for a small printing company

Résumé

This work presents the design and implementation of a low cost scheduling tool based on Microsoft Excel, designed for a small printing company in Colombia. The company scheduling problem can be defined as a Flexible Job Shop with highly sequence dependent set up times where makespan is the objective function in a weekly planning horizon. The system architecture includes a product specifications data base, an engine which transforms the product specifications into shop floor operations, a processing times data base and a graphical user interface. The proposed scheduling tool uses Simulated Annealing (SA) for optimization purposes. An initial schedule is generated by a non-delay schedule generation algorithm combined with dispatching rules. Insertion moves on each machine were used for the generation of neighbors. The cooling schedule for the implemented SA algorithm is also well explained. In terms of the operation management the results benefit the company with reduction from hours to seconds on the time required to build a feasible schedule and the availability of new tools to generate reports of shop floor performance metrics. In terms of makespan the results suggest improvements of 40%.
